PURPOSE: To make small an instantaneous relative speed between a magneto- optic disk and a light beam and improve reliability of recording and reproducing data even in case the data transfer speed is high.
CONSTITUTION: A diffraction element 108 arranged on a light beam path provided between a semiconductor laser 106 and a magneto-optic disk 110 to have a groove to diffract the laser beam, a motor 107 for rotating the diffraction element 108 and a motor drive circuit 105 are comprised. In the diffraction element 108, the groove located on the light beam path is formed orthogonally crossing the tracks on the magneto-optic disk 110 and rotation of the diffracting element 108 deflects the diffracted light beam along the track 110a to make small the instantaneous relative speed of the magneto-optic disk 110 and light beam.
